Deputy Darren O'Rourke asked the Minister for Further and Higher Education, Research, Innovation and Science the way in which he plans to support students enrolled in third level institutions to get back to college campuses in 2021 after Covid-19; and if he will make a statement on the matter. Continuity for the most part of further and higher education and research has been maintained throughout the pandemic. The diversity and flexibility of higher education institutions has been key in driving responsive and adaptable approaches to the challenges created by the pandemic, ensuring that the sector has remained open and that continuity of high quality provision has been achieved.

For the remainder of the current academic term, and in line with the available public health advice, on campus activity is prioritised for essential learning and activities including mandatory skills, practical, mandatory training and assessment. Further and higher education institutions should continue to deliver the majority of their classes online.

Though dialogue is ongoing, there is a strong shared perspective on planning and communicating the arrangements for the remainder of the academic year 2020/21. I have agreed with the sector that, with the prospect of alleviation of restrictions to come, there will be scope, on a phased and discretionary basis, to incrementally expand onsite provision.

Since the onset of Covid-19 in March, my Department has collaborated with key stakeholders from the sector in order to establish a number of lines of action to support the safe return of third level students to on-site campus activity. These actions include the establishment of a structure to facilitate engagement and collaboration with sectoral stakeholders across the further and higher education sector, a series of financial supports aimed at mitigating the financial impacts of Covid-19 and a number of initiatives aimed at protecting and supporting the wellbeing of third level students.

These actions highlight my continued commitment and that of the Government to support students and learners in the further and higher education sector in their return to on campus activity.
